Sometimes many secretions are normal, but other times they can tell you more about your body and what you're going through. Here's how you understand these changes:
You are under stress: “Stress can change the amount of mucosa produced in your glands”, says Charles Ascher-Walsh, director of gynecology and urogynecology at Icahn School of Medicine in Mount Sinai in New York City. Stress can cause these changes because it can change your hormones and remove your cycle.
You have thyroid problems: The lack of secretions is a reliable indication that you have a thyroid problem. If you notice drying in combination with other symptoms such as constipation, hair loss, fatigue, and a bad mood, visit your doctor.

The vaginal dryer is one of the signs related to the beginning of menopause,” says Dr. Gayther. And while the average age of menopause is 51 years old, it can begin to occur anywhere from 40 to 60, says Dr. Ascher-Walsh. If you are approaching that age, make sure that you are interested in premenopausis symptoms.
You may have an infection: Considering that as many as 75 %s will pass an infection during their lifetime, you should know and recognize its first signs. You'll notice that your vaginal discharge has a thick, white view, and it is accompanied by scratches, says Dr Gayther.
